Virtual Care for Chronic Pain
Learning Objectives
At the end of this session, participants will be able to:
- Considerations in mobilizing to virtual care for children living with pain
- Considerations for conducting a virtual pain focused physical exam
- Consideration for providing virtual mental health care
Dr. Danielle Ruskin, PhD, CPsych, at the Hospital for Sick Children
Dr. Danielle Ruskin is the Clinical and Health Psychologist in the Chronic Pain Clinic at The Hospital for Sick Children. Ruskin completed her bachelor of arts in Psychology from McGill University, her masters in School and Child Clinical Psychology from the University of Toronto, and her PhD in Clinical Psychology from the University of Rhode Island. Ruskin has also completed various internships and fellowships at SickKids including a Pre-Doctoral Internship in Paediatric Clinical Psychology and a Post-Doctoral Fellowship in Paediatric Chronic Pain and Paediatric Neuropsychology. Ruskin is an adjunct member of the Department of Psychology at York University.
